Understanding Macaws
Macaws come from the household Psittacidae and are native to Central and South America. They are understood for their spectacular colors, which range from brilliant greens to shades of red and blue. The two most common types among pet owners are heaven and Gold Macaw and the Scarlet Macaw.

Expense of Ownership: Beyond the initial purchase cost, the continuous costs of feeding, veterinary care, and environment maintenance ought to be thought about.
Area Requirements: Macaws are big birds needing ample space to thrive. A large cage and a safe area for day-to-day workout are important.

Lifespan: With a typical life expectancy varying from 30 to 60 years, owning a macaw is often a long-lasting dedication.
Dietary Needs: A healthy diet is essential for a macaw's health. This consists of pellets, fresh fruits, vegetables, and nuts.

Q: How long do macaws live?A: Macaws can live
anywhere from 30 to over 60 years, depending upon the types and care supplied. Q: Are macaws excellent family pets for families?A: Yes, however they need a substantial quantity of time and social interaction. They can be caring but may not be suitable for extremely young kids without appropriate supervision. Q: What is the best diet plan for a macaw?A: A balanced diet plan ought to include high-quality pellets, fresh fruits,veggies, and periodic nuts.
